Router Node Parameters

The Router node (action_router) performs conditional branching by rules. Depending on context (channel, ticket status, tags, priority, etc.) execution goes to one of the branches. In Node Inspector (right panel) the following sections are available:

Mode

  • first_match — the first branch whose conditions are met is executed.
  • all_matches — all branches whose conditions are met are executed (parallel execution).

Rules

  • branch_id — branch identifier that connects to the edge (arrow) on the canvas. Each rule leads to a separate branch.
  • conditions — array of conditions (field, operator, value, nextLogic, groupStart, groupEnd).
  • logic — logic between conditions (AND, OR).

Default Branch (default_branch)

  • Else — branch executed when no rules match.
  • On the canvas it connects to the "Else" edge or similar.

Tip: branch_id — connects to button/edge; default_branch — when no rules match.

Rule Structure

Each rule contains:

Field Description
branch_id Branch ID the edge leads to
conditions Array of conditions
field Context field to check
operator Comparison operator
value Value to compare
nextLogic AND or OR — logic to next condition
groupStart Start of condition group (for parentheses)
groupEnd End of condition group

Available Context Fields (field)

Field in the Node Inspector is a closed list. You do not enter arbitrary scenario variables (user_choice, etc.) here. To branch on a scenario constant, see Action switch in Built-in actions.

  • channel — channel (telegram, viber, whatsapp, widget, facebook, etc.).
  • request_type — request type.
  • status_name — ticket status name.
  • priority — ticket priority.
  • subject — request subject.
  • request_tag — request tag.
  • client_tag — client tag.

Operators

  • equals — equals.
  • not_equals — not equals.
  • in_list — value is in list.
  • empty — field is empty.
  • not_empty — field is not empty.

Logic (nextLogic)

  • AND — all conditions in the group must be met.
  • OR — at least one condition must be met.
